Focus on finding a professional who specializes in the specific issue you are facing, whether it is anxiety, depression, trauma, or relationship challenges, as this targeted expertise can lead to more effective outcomes.
Before committing to a psychologist, it is wise to ask specific questions during an initial consultation. Inquire about their experience with your particular concerns, their therapeutic approach (such as cognitive-behavioral therapy or psychodynamic therapy), and how they measure progress. Also, ask about practical matters like session availability, fees, and whether they accept your insurance, as many Virginia plans cover mental health services under state parity laws. Since the number of psychologists in Manassas is limited, you might also consider asking about teletherapy options, which can expand your access to specialists without requiring a long commute.

In most states, psychologists cannot prescribe medication. A few states grant prescriptive authority to specially trained psychologists. Check your state's regulations.
